As an Assistant Operations Manager, you will be responsible for learning how to lead the operational and financial performance of the contract; delivering the work safely, on time and to our key customer expectations. As a key member of the contract succession plan, you will be open to learning from all existing Operations Managers, within different functions, with an aspiration to lead in the future.

Key Responsibilities

  • Have operational responsibility for the reinstatement teams and their in-day activities.
  • Organise labour in the most cost-effective way, including recruitment, disciplinary action, wages, and absence management.
  • Coach and develop staff to reach their potential; ensuring a fair and consistent culture with the teams.
  • Help manage the framework and cover programme and ensure KPIs are met.
  • Help manage the defect programme and ensure that KPIs are met, and Highway Meetings are attended.
  • Have knowledge and experience of Reinstatement for Utilities.
  • Maintain a customer focus.
  • Use Modular+ (smartphone system) & Client Computer system to deliver all feedback for commercial and reinstatement feedback.
  • Liaise with the Support Services and Street works Team to ensure that FPN and Section 74 liabilities are managed and focus on a right first-time attitude.
  • Understanding and complying with regulations including NRSWA.
  • Complete Team Inspections, to ensure a high level of Compliance with a real focus on quality and first-time reinstatement.
  • Be a Health & Safety Representative, which will include undertaking health & safety inspections in and around the workplace, raising health & safety related matters with management and investigating reportable accidents or incidents as and when they occur.
  • Review the tender promises sheet and lead on a monthly initiative to ensure Network Plus have met their commitments made at bid stage.
  • Ensure all work within the contracts under your control are carried out in full compliance with health, safety, welfare and environmental regulations while working to maximize the profitability of each contract under their control and ensuring satisfaction of contractual requirements.
  • Ensure compliance with client authorisation requirements and specifications, with the company standards of service and quality systems.
  • Control documentation from cradle to grave with a strong interface with the back-office support team.
  • Ensure that the requirements of the Construction (Design & management) regulations (CDM) are complied with as they apply to the work activities undertaken by the company.
  • Ensure that the sub-contract organisation and direct labour are assessed in terms of their health and safety competence prior to commencing work for on and behalf of the company.
  • Assess the risk associated with our operations and ensuring that suitable and sufficient site-specific method statements and risk assessments are compiled with in advance of works.
  • Manage and motivate a team, delegating where appropriate, but leading by example.
  • Have an ordered approach to the development of the people in your area.
  • Support the team and add value through your experience.
  • Demand safety and competence (including training needs) and push for improvement in all teams.
  • Be business-like and present a positive image of the Company.
  • Contribute at a senior level.
  • Adopt the planned vs actual comparison as a business working tool.
  • Set the tone in the organisation of workload and team allocation; managing of all resources e.g. labour, materials and plant.
  • Be close to the commercial arrangements, making sure we can deliver for our clients and make margin.
  • Be an integral part of our business development approach, through client interface and company governance.

Skills, Knowledge & Expertise

  • Health & Safety qualification an advantage.
  • Relevant qualifications and authorisations.
  • Experience of working in Utilities.
  • Reinstatement or Streetworks knowledge and experience.
  • Supervisor Street works qualification.
  • Financial and commercial awareness.
  • Proficient IT skills, including Microsoft Excel and Word.
